High pressure mechanistic diagnosis in Baeyer–Villiger oxidation of aliphatic ketones

Abstract

The pressure effect is examined in Baeyer–Villiger oxidation of aliphatic ketones. This effect is small, reflected in slightly negative activation volumes (− 2 to− 8 cm3 mol− 1). These values allow the picturing of the volume profile. They refer to a late transition step and give
